Change in Conductivity of Yttria Stabilized Zirconia

open access: yesJournal of the Japan Society of Powder and Powder Metallurgy, 2003
The change in conductivity of 8 mol% and 10 mol% yttria stabilized zirconia (8YSZ and 10YSZ, respectively) were measured during continuous current loading at 1000°C. The conductivity of 8YSZ gradually degraded with holding time in the test and it decreased to about 65% of the initial value after annealing for 1500h.
